@itsangusnguyen: Vanilla & Ube Butter Tteok 🧈💜 Crispy, buttery edges with a soft, chewy centre! These Korean-inspired butter tteok are incredibly easy to make. I baked half vanilla and half ube, but you can make all vanilla or all ube if you prefer. Makes: 6 jumbo butter tteok (or 8 regular-sized) Ingredients * 1¼ cups glutinous rice flour (about 160g) * ¼ cup + 1 tbsp granulated sugar (about 55g) * ¾ cup whole milk (about 180ml) * 2 tbsp unsalted butter (30g) * 1 large egg * 1 tsp vanilla extract (5ml) * ½ tsp kosher salt (about 3g) * 1–2 tsp ube extract (5–10ml) Instructions 1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and generously butter a jumbo muffin pan (or a regular muffin pan if making 8 smaller butter tteok). 2. In a microwave-safe measuring cup, combine the milk and butter. Microwave for 30–45 seconds, just until the butter has melted. Stir together and let cool until just warm. 3. In a large bowl, whisk together the glutinous rice flour, sugar and salt. 4. Whisk the egg and vanilla into the warm milk mixture. 5.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and whisk until completely smooth. Let the batter rest for 10 minutes so the glutinous rice flour can fully hydrate for its signature chewy texture. 6. Fill 3 jumbo muffin cups (or half your batter) about 80–85% full with the vanilla batter. 7. Stir the ube extract into the remaining batter until evenly coloured, then fill the remaining 3 muffin cups. 8. Bake for 30–40 minutes (or 20–25 minutes for regular-sized), until the tops are deeply golden brown, the edges are beautifully caramelized, and the centres are just set. 9. Let c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ack. Notes * Use glutinous rice flour (sweet rice flour)—regular rice flour won’t give you that signature chewy texture. * Don’t be afraid of the deep golden colour. Those caramelized edges are where all that rich buttery flavour develops. * These are best enjoyed warm! If they’ve cooled completely, microwave one for 10–15 seconds to bring back that soft, chewy centre.
